[CLOSED] GridPanel cell edit markers disappears even if submit fails

  1. #1

    [CLOSED] GridPanel cell edit markers disappears even if submit fails

    I have editable row in a gridpanel, after edit function if save/submit fails edit markers disappears although data is not saved - how can I stop edit markers from disappearing? Any ideas?
    Last edited by Daniil; Nov 04, 2010 at 10:34 PM. Reason: Marked as [CLOSED]. No more information was provided.
  2. #2
    Hi,

    Could you provide us with a code where you save data?
  3. #3
    Hi,

    It is quite simple case - I've client side validation in javascript and onsumbit event I call this javascript to validate data if validation fails I want to keep markers on grid - does it make any sense?

    so basically I'm looking for a property on grid that enable me to keep edit markers when save/validation fails.

    Regards,
    Sadaf
  4. #4
    Hi,

    I can't reproduce it. Seems I'm missing something.

    Could you prepare an example basing on this?

    Example
    <%@ Page Language="C#" %>
    
    <%@ Register Assembly="Ext.Net" Namespace="Ext.Net" TagPrefix="ext" %>
    
    <script runat="server">
        protected void Page_Load(object sender, EventArgs e)
        {
            if (!X.IsAjaxRequest)
            {
                Store store = this.GridPanel1.GetStore();
                store.DataSource = new object[] { 
                                             new object[] {"test11", "test12", "test13"},
                                             new object[] {"test21", "test22", "test23"},
                                             new object[] {"test31", "test32", "test33"}
                                    };
                store.DataBind();
            }
        }
    </script>
    
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" 
        "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<html xmlns="http://www.w3.org/1999/xhtml">
    <head runat="server">
        <title>Ext.Net Example</title>
    
        <script type="text/javascript">
            var myFunction = function() {
    
            }
        </script>
    
        <style type="text/css">
            .myClass {
            }
        </style>
    </head>
    <body>
        <form runat="server">
        <ext:ResourceManager runat="server" />
        <ext:GridPanel ID="GridPanel1" runat="server" AutoHeight="true">
            <Store>
                <ext:Store runat="server">
                    <Reader>
                        <ext:ArrayReader>
                            <Fields>
                                <ext:RecordField Name="test1" />
                                <ext:RecordField Name="test2" />
                                <ext:RecordField Name="test3" />
                            </Fields>
                        </ext:ArrayReader>
                    </Reader>
                </ext:Store>
            </Store>
            <ColumnModel runat="server">
                <Columns>
                    <ext:Column Header="Test1" DataIndex="test1" />
                    <ext:Column Header="Test2" DataIndex="test2">
                        <Editor>
                            <ext:TextField runat="server" />
                        </Editor>
                    </ext:Column>
                    <ext:Column Header="Test3" DataIndex="test3" />
                </Columns>
            </ColumnModel>
        </ext:GridPanel>
        </form>
    </body>
    </html>

Similar Threads

  1. Replies: 1
    Last Post: Jul 25, 2012, 9:52 AM
  2. TreeGrid cell edit
    By Roman in forum 1.x Help
    Replies: 2
    Last Post: Mar 22, 2011, 4:01 PM
  3. [CLOSED] Submit gridpanel data in form submit
    By jchau in forum 1.x Legacy Premium Help
    Replies: 3
    Last Post: Jul 14, 2010, 7:25 PM
  4. GridPanel - Refresh Cell After Edit not working?
    By Tbaseflug in forum 1.x Help
    Replies: 0
    Last Post: Sep 28, 2009, 11:07 AM
  5. GP - Validate Edit Keep Cell Focus
    By Tbaseflug in forum 1.x Help
    Replies: 1
    Last Post: Jun 05, 2009, 8:14 AM

Posting Permissions